As the Front Office Manager, your role extends beyond simply overseeing front-of-house operations. Your mission is to foster team unity and ensure the creation of unforgettable experiences for every guest.
Primary Responsibilities
- Confidence in communicating with guests and colleagues to ensure cohesive collaboration
- Conquer challenges alongside guests, transforming dilemmas into success stories through creative solutions
- Recruit, train, and mentor Front Office team members, nurturing their professional growth, and diligently monitoring their performance
- Adhere to OH&S requirements, promptly respond to emergencies, and prioritise the safety of both guests and staff
- Exhibit proficiency in accurately handling reservations, managing guest accounts, and analysing reports and data
- Closely monitor budgets, expenditure, and revenue to make informed operational decisions and achieve financial objectives
- Experience in Hotel Operations, with history of leading the charge as a Supervisor or Manager
- Proven ability to multi task and thrive under pressure, supported by strong organisational and time management skills
- Proficiency in using reservation and property management systems is a plus
- Masterful in the art of communication, both the written and spoken
- Capable of embracing a flexible rotating schedule, including nights, overnights, weekends, and public holidays
